Background

"SICKO MODE” is the second video Dave Meyers has directed for Travis Scott and his first with Drake. The film served as a promotional tie-in with Travis’ critically acclaimed and best selling album “ASTROWORLD."

Idea

“SICKO MODE” follows Travis Scott as the prodigal son returning home to the surreal hood of Houston. Our objective was to create a visual monument for the people and subcultures of Houston that shaped the identity of Travis Scott - taking the Houston we know turning it up to full Sicko Mode.

Strategy

To create a compelling music video that brought to life a cinematic expression of the Houston hood life and the people/subcultures within it.

Execution

Dave was given the track in August and from there started to develop the treatment with Travis with the idea of creating one-of-a-kind never-explored visual experiences. From there the video was shot in Houston throughout 4 days, and post-production was then initiated. Finally, the video was released on Youtube on October 19th, 2018.

Outcome

As of March 6th 2019 the video has over 270 million views on YouTube, putting the video on track to become Travis Scott’s most viewed music video yet.
